Aside from what’s at this link http://en.support.wordpress.com/publicize/#images-in-publicize we have no control over the images that Facebook chooses to display or when they choose to flush their image caches. We really only send them the URL of the post, and they hunt through that for the excerpt and images to include.

Finally figured this out…or rather jeremylduvall of WordPress did.
I needed to go to Dashboard, Settings, Media, and change the thumbnail size to at least 200 x 200. It’s extremely simple but makes all the difference. Now I’m posting to FB properly.
